Flooring trends greatly influence a space's character in the ever-evolving world of interior design.
FREMONT, CA: Flooring is a fundamental element in interior design, influencing a space's overall aesthetics and functionality. Flooring trends are evolving to meet the demands of style-conscious homeowners and practical enthusiasts as we enter a new era of design and innovation. Luxury Vinyl Plank (LVP) flooring has emerged as a versatile and cost-effective option that replicates the appearance of hardwood or stone. The trend is gaining momentum due to its durability, water resistance, and an extensive range of designs. Homeowners can enjoy the luxurious look of hardwood without the maintenance challenges, making LVP a practical and aesthetic choice for various living spaces.
Environmental consciousness is a driving force in contemporary design, and flooring is no exception. Sustainable and eco-friendly materials, like bamboo, cork, and reclaimed wood, are becoming increasingly popular. For those seeking to make a bold statement with their flooring, the trend of bold patterns and geometric designs is worth exploring. Intricate patterns, herringbone layouts, and dynamic geometric shapes revive classic flooring options like ceramic tiles and hardwood. The trend adds an artistic flair to interiors, transforming floors into visual focal points.
The trend of large format tiles is gaining prominence in ceramic and porcelain tiles. Oversized tiles, often in sizes exceeding 24 inches, create a sleek and modern look.
